Gladedale Unveils Expansion Plans

Gladedale (Northern Division) Ltd is to place a major focus on Fife for future growth, unveiling a series of new developments in the area valued in excess of £80 million.

As part of a continued growth strategy, the leading housebuilder – formerly Bett Homes – has announced the creation of in excess of 350 homes over the next four years.

Gladedale’s Fife expansion will focus on three new developments in Burntisland, Dunfermline and Kirkcaldy.

In April this year, the housebuilder won an appeal to develop a collection of 189 family homes including three, four and five bedroom properties at Chapel Level in Kirkcaldy. As well as being located near the town’s amenities, the £42 million development is well situated for commuters providing easy access to the East Fife regional road. Work will commence on the site in late summer with the first homes being ready for occupation in summer 2008.

Gladedale’s £28 million project at the former site of the Alcan works at Collinswell Park in Burntisland, will create 96 three, four and five bedroom properties. Fully serviced and remediated, the site offers views across the River Forth to Edinburgh and is well situated for commuting to Edinburgh and Dunfermline.

The housebuilder has built a strong reputation for creating quality homes in Dunfermline and following the popularity of its Queen Anne Gate, Calais Muir and Duloch Muir developments, the second phase of Duloch Muir has now been confirmed. A £11.5 million project, phase two will see a further 71 homes being built by Gladedale at Duloch Park. The development which is located near the new areas wide ranging facilities and Carnegie Business Park is also ideal for commuters wishing easy access to Edinburgh by road and rail.

Charles Church, Land Director of Gladedale (Central Scotland) Ltd, said: “With so many Gladedale developments already established in Fife, we are keen to build on our reputation as a quality builder of new homes.

“We are delighted to announce our new expansion plans in the area and the new sites in Burntisland, Dunfermline and Kirkcaldy are key to the wider company strategy.

“Because of its proximity to Edinburgh and the quality of life enjoyed in smaller towns, Fife is fast becoming the location of choice for families. With these new developments, we have ensured the provision of a wide variety of house types and a range of prices.”
